Minimum Requirements:

Applicants must meet all local and state requirements to be considered:

  • Hold a Masters degree or higher in School Psychology or Educational Psychology from an accredited program

  • Possess a current and valid Nebraska Department of Education (NDE) Special Services Certificate with an endorsement in School Psychology

  • Must have previous experience working as a School Psychologist, preferably in a K-12 school setting

  • Complete and pass a criminal background check, child abuse clearance, and fingerprint clearance as required by Nebraska state law and the local school district

  • Fulfill all district onboarding requirements and participate in required trainings and professional development

Applicants who do not meet these requirements will not be considered.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ive psychological and academic evaluations

  • Interpret assessment results and contribute to eligibility and IEP team decisions

  • Provide consultation services to teachers, parents, and administrators

  • Deliver individual and group counseling to support student social-emotional needs

  • Assist in the development of behavioral intervention plans

  • Support crisis intervention and prevention efforts

  • Promote a positive and inclusive school climate
